Case summary
He lived in Krasnoyarsk, studied at Siberian Federal University. He was the secretary of the Krasnoyarsk branch of the Libertarian Party of Russia. He was detained in Moscow on 22 February 2021 after leaving a special detention centre, where he was serving a 30-day arrest in connection with the 23 January rally in support of Alexei Navalny. On 24 February, the court chose a measure of restriction in the form of a ban on certain actions as part of a road blocking case.
On 27 October, he was sentenced to ten months in a general regime colony and was taken into custody in the courtroom. He was released on 5 March 2022.
